Chapter 2868: For Every Action

There was one advantage to the fact that Cassie had been cut off from all but one of her marks, even if it left her blind, deaf, ignorant, and deprived of all senses in their absence.

It was the fact that her mind was unburdened for the first time in many years.

With no need to carry the weight of countless perspectives, be aware of myriad events happening simultaneously across the two worlds, and parse through an unceasing avalanche of conflicting sensations, Cassie felt a refreshing sense of clarity.

Her potent mind was completely free and focused, and all its tremendous capacity could be dedicated to a single task.

In this case, Cassie focused it on controlling the Crushing.

The Crushing was a vast and fierce force capable of influencing entire regions of the Dream Realm. However, that did not mean that it couldn't be used in a more refined manner — Cassie had just never attempted it before, since that was not something that a Saint was supposed to be capable of, and there had not been a real need to anyway. Now, though, the Crushing was the only weapon she could rely on to survive a battle against Nightwalker.

And that was her goal — not to defeat the legendary Saint, but to survive long enough for Rain to open the portal. Cassie did not believe that she could defeat Nightwalker... not as she was now, at least. Her Aspect was matched against his too badly, and there were five other Saints who could arrive to assist him if the battle took too long on top of that.

So, she simply needed to stall for time. That was why Cassie reached inside of herself, sensing the tether that anchored her to the Dream Realm — and to the Ivory Tower, as well. It was that connection that made her the master of the Great Citadel and allowed her to control its Components. Now, she used her claim to the Tower of Hope to shape the Crushing into a devastating pillar and aim it at Nightwalker. The island shook, and a shallow crater formed where Nightwalker had been standing, a cloud of dust rising into the air. Cassie did not expect to kill or even seriously wound him with that first attack, but she did hope to slow him down. However, her hope had been shattered a second later.

She felt a powerful blow crushing her ribcage and turning her internal organs into bloody pulp, then dashed back and avoided the blow from landing on her chest.

Sliding across the emerald grass, Cassie heard the Nightwalker clicking his tongue.

'That potent...'

She knew that his Awakened Ability made it so that his body could survive in any environment, isolating it from all outside influences — as if it were a mystical EVA suit. However, she had not expected that Ability to be powerful enough to shrug off the devastating force of the Crushing.

At most, withstanding the Crushing had cost Nightwalker an ocean of essence. Cassie frowned and aimed her dagger at the spot where his voice had come from, preparing to activate her charms and launch into an attack.

Before she could, however, Nightwalker spoke.

"Is it my turn, then?"

In the next moment, Cassie shuddered and let out a loud scream.

That was because in the future she sensed, her sword arm was suddenly and violently torn off at the shoulder, flying away in a rain of blood. In the next moment, the same happened to her shield arm, and before she could cope with the terrifying pain, her neck twisted and snapped like a straw. Nightwalker did not use any weapon, or even his bare hands, to visit such a brutal death upon her.

Instead, he simply used his Aspect.

He manipulated space, expanding the precise point where Cassie's arm was to span dozens of meters. Naturally, neither her flesh nor her bones were meant to be stretched like putty — so, her skin and muscles tore, while her bones shattered, veins and ligaments snapping like strings. Worst of all, Nighwalker commanded space, which meant that Cassie could not evade the gruesome attack even if she had sensed it coming in advance.

So, she didn't.

Instead, she used the Crushing — the force of attraction — to exert a pull on space that was equal to Nightwalker's manipulation, but opposite in direction. She pulled the stretching space back to its original state and commanded her flesh and bone to be bonded together with the same force that was being exerted to pull them apart.

The world seemed to ripple as two opposite distortions twisted it in different directions.

Cassie's countermeasure succeeded... somewhat.

In that short instant between when she foresaw the attack and when the attack happened, she managed to perform a staggering amount of calculations and apply them to the world that she could only sense, not see. However, she was still merely a Saint — the finesse with which she could shape the Crushing was impressive, but not flawless.

In the end, her arm was not mangled and torn off. However, her bones did snap, and her skin tore, a torrent of blood flowing down to her hand.

Cassie caught the dagger, which had slid from her bloodied fingers, with her other hand.

Nightwalker was not going to stop at manipulating space just once, of course — in fact, the world around her was already twisting, threatening to pulverize every bone in her body and violently tear it apart. Standing perfectly still across from him, Cassie activated her Supreme charm. In the past, she had usually used it to enhance the lethality of her weapons or the durability of her armor — but that was because, in the past, her enemies had usually been Nightmare Creatures of a higher Rank than her.

Today, she was fighting a far more dreadful foe...

A fellow Saint.

So, instead, Cassie applied the enchantment of the powerful Supreme Memory to her own body.

Its material properties were instantly augmented, making her flesh more enduring, elastic, and resilient, while at the same time making her bones more robust, adamantine, and unbreakable.

A low groan escaped from her lips a moment later, still, as she sensed her body being mutilated beyond recognition a few heartbeats in the future.

So, Cassie reshaped the Crushing to keep herself alive once more.

This time, it was her shoulder that got crushed, turning into a sunken and deformed mess of torn skin, bone fragments, and freely flowing blood.

"See..."

Nightwalker's voice was full of regret.

"That was why I told you to surrender quietly..."

Cassie staggered, but kept both her balance and her grip on the hilt of the enchanted dagger.

At the same time, a soft white radiance enveloped her broken arm and her crushed shoulder, swiftly mending them to their initial state.

The world rippled once more as the insidious power of Nightwalker collided with the Crushing.

The Ivory Island quaked and groaned around them, cracks splitting its soil as the very fabric of existence was slowly coming undone...
